Ingredients
Scale
- 2.25 pounds ground beef
- 1 can cream of chicken soup
- 1 big block of Velveeta cheese, cubed
- 1 box bowtie noodles (farfalle)
Instructions
- Cook the bowtie noodles in a large pot of boiling water until al dente. Drain and set aside.
- In the same pot, brown the ground beef over medium heat, breaking it apart as it cooks. Drain excess fat if necessary.
- Stir in the cream of chicken soup until well combined.
- Gradually add the cubed Velveeta cheese while stirring until fully melted.
- Gently fold in the cooked bowtie noodles until all are coated with the creamy mixture.
- Serve warm, optionally garnishing with fresh herbs or spices.
